Key Matchups
Image vs Image
Paul Pierce PPG 20.4 RPG 5.50 APG 4.8 EFF + 20.08
Mike Dunleavy PPG 17.5 RPG 5.80 APG 3.4 EFF + 18.29
Paul Pierce is coming off a 35 point game against the Spurs. He has been picking up the slack with KG out and should continue that in this game. Look for him to have a big game against Dunleavy, who isn't a strong defensive player.

Image vs Image
Rajon Rondo PPG 10.2 RPG 4.50 APG 4.8 EFF + 14.27
Travis Diener PPG 6.0 RPG 1.20 APG 2.6 EFF + 5.65
Rajon Rondo has been playing very aggressively and has also picked up the slack with KG out. He should be able to beat Diener off the dribble and also should be able to disrupt the Pacers' offense.

Keys to the Game
Don't Let Down The Celtics are coming off a big win over the Spurs and it would be easy to let down for this game. They need to continue to play with urgency and treat every game as if it was a playoff game because the other teams are going to play that way against them.

Defend the Perimeter Jim O'Brien's offensive scheme is to have his players shoot if they are open. The Pacers average 8.86 3's per game. They are a threat from beyond the arc and hopefully the Celtics will have learned from the Raptors' game that you can't leave a 3 point shooting team open on the perimeter.

Attack the Basket The Pacers are in the top 3 teams with points allowed in the paint at 32.16. They are not a strong defensive team and so the Celtics should attack the basket and look to score inside whenever possible.

Game Notes
The Pacers have been struggling and it would be easy to take them for granted but any team can be dangerous on any given night as they all get up to play the Celtics. The Pacers are 3-7 in their last 10 but have won their last 2. They are 10-14 at home and 11-16 against Eastern Conference teams. Conseco Fieldhouse has been a tough place for the Celtics to play and they are only 5-10 there overall. In fact, on opening night 1999, the Celtics were the Pacers' very first victim there. This is the second of 3 games that these two teams will play this season. The Celtics won the first match up in November 101-86. Both teams are missing key players with Tinsley and O'Neal out for the Pacers and Perk and KG out for the Celtics. The Pacers allow more points than any other Eastern Conference team at 105.5 ppg. If the Celtics play like they did against the Spurs they should win this game easily. But, if they come in without a sense of urgency, the Pacers could pull this one out.
